Komodo Birding

 


The island of Flores, in particular the port of Labuan Bajo, is the jump of point for the famous island of Komodo. I first visited this island over 20 years ago in 1998. Things have changed. No longer can you stay over; access is via day trip and a one hour fast boat transfer. We visited for half a day before returning to some late afternoon birding near Labuan Bajo.
